Output 5e94a934862d6f9caec36628539a32a89f2df5e8945e4a7aafbc02f0d5eabd7e:76

value
27273667
script pubkey
OP_HASH160 OP_PUSHBYTES_20 be2273d4420ce4f395fbb396d398c580b464c383 OP_EQUAL
address
MREVtgCcusKDYrHJDB9V4ki6nxHo745GE1
transaction
5e94a934862d6f9caec36628539a32a89f2df5e8945e4a7aafbc02f0d5eabd7e
spent
true